Zermatt in it s Valley - book of mountaineering. John Gresham Machen, the man in the photograph of our book, was an American Presbyterian New Testament scholar and educator in the early 20th century. He was the Professor of New Testament at Princeton Seminary and led a conservative revolt against modernist theology at Princeton and formed Westminster Theological Seminary as a more orthodox alternative. Machen is considered to be the last of the great Princeton theologians. COLS1925AEFA.
